Iran Olympic team leaves for Iraq
TEHRAN, June 19 (MNA) -- Iran Olympic football team left Tehran for Iraq on Saturday morning to play in the London 2012 Olympic qualifier, scheduled for Sunday.
Iraq will host Iran at the Francousse Al Hareeri Stadium in Arbil City, Iraq. The second leg will be played in Tehran’s Azadi Stadium on June 23.
“We know it’s a tough match but our team is fully-prepared and we are here to beat Iraq. I believe in my players and I am confident we can deliver a good performance against Iraq,” Iran’s coach Ali-Reza Mansourian said.
Asia have 3.5 places at the 2012 Games, with the 12 winners of the second round clashes to be divided into three groups of four teams in the third round.
The three group winners will qualify while the three runners up will meet in next March for a three way tournament to decide who wins the right to face an African nation for a place in London.
Second round draw:
Qatar vs India
Iraq vs Iran
Bahrain vs Thailand
Australia vs Yemen
Japan vs Kuwait
Syria vs Turkmenistan
DPR Korea vs UAE
Korea Republic vs Jordan
Uzbekistan vs Hong Kong
Saudi Arabia vs Vietnam
China vs Oman
Lebanon vs Malaysia
